Reshaping Patient Care: Leading AI Healthcare Systems to Observe
The patient landscape is undergoing a significant shift, propelled by artificial intelligence. Several innovative AI systems are now emerging, delivering to transform diagnostics. Companies like PathAI, with its specialization on tissue analysis, and Viz.ai, optimizing cardiovascular management, are exhibiting the capabilities of AI. Also deserving attention are companies such as Olive, automating administrative processes, and Tempus, creating precision analysis for cancer treatment. These forward-thinking companies are set to influence the future of present-day medicine.
